Crispy Garlic Zucchini Balls

These Crispy Garlic Zucchini Balls offer an irresistible crunchy texture and bursts with savory goodness, making them a perfect appetizer or snack.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Cooling Time 5 minutes
Total Time 40 minutes
Servings: 12 balls
Course: Appetizers
Cuisine: American
Calories: 80

Ingredients
  

For the Zucchini Mixture
  • 2 cups Zucchini Grated and moisture squeezed out
  • 1 cup Breadcrumbs Can use gluten-free breadcrumbs
  • 1/2 cup Grated Parmesan Cheese Optional for dairy-free
  • 3 cloves Garlic Minced
  • 1 large Egg Can use flax egg for vegan option
For the Seasoning
  • 1 teaspoon Dried Oregano
  • 1 teaspoon Dried Basil
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on Black Pepper
  • 1/4 teaspoon Red Pepper Flakes Optional for spice
Cooking Essentials
  • 1 light spray Cooking Spray For air frying or baking

Equipment

  • Oven
  • Air Fryer
  • Large bowl
  • Grater
  • Cheesecloth
  • Baking Sheet

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C) or air fryer to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Grate the zucchinis and squeeze out excess moisture.
  3. In a bowl, combine grated zucchini, breadcrumbs, Parmesan, garlic, egg, oregano, basil, salt, black pepper, and red pepper flakes.
  4. Form tablespoon-sized balls and place on a baking sheet.
  5. Lightly spray the tops with cooking spray.
  6. Bake for 20-25 minutes, turning halfway through, or air fry for 10-12 minutes.
  7. Cool for a few minutes before serving.

Notes

Squeeze out moisture from zucchini to ensure crispy texture. Serve with dipping sauce.
